Gallium Nitride (GaN) based devices such as the High Electron Mobility Transistors (HEMTs) find wide applications in RF and Power domain due to its excellent intrinsic properties. Accordingly, such devices have also been explored for their radiation hardness which is inherent due to the strong bonding nature of the binary and ternary nitrides. Radiation-induced instabilities including the radiation-induced stress and changes to the material properties leading to the departure of expected results in practical applications. Due to the limited availability of the test structures and facilities required to analyze the reliability of said devices under ionizing radiations, the cost and time of production gets affected. In this regard, to cut down on the cost and time for production, device engineers require accurate and reliable tools that can accurately predict the robustness of their proposed device architectures in foreign environments. Silvaco’s Victory TCAD software is one such tool that can aid the device engineers in this aspect. In this work, we demonstrate the Total Ionizing Dose (TID) Effects on GaN HEMTs using the Radiation Effects Module (REM) available with Silvaco’s Victory TCAD suite.

In late October and early November 2020, Silvaco held its fourth annual series of UseRs Global Events (SURGE). Because of the current COVID conditions, the events were held virtually online. With attendees across all locations, there was a wide variety of presenters from semiconductor IC design and manufacturing companies, and industry partners at the conferences. Our guests actively shared industry trends and discussed innovative applications of semiconductor technology from atoms to systems.
The 13th International MOS-AK Workshop will be hosted virtually on December 10 and 11, 2020, and Silvaco R&D will be presenting. The MOS-AK Workshop aims to strengthen a network and discussion forum among experts in the field, enhance open information exchange related to compact/SPICE modeling and Verilog-A standardization, bring academic and industrial experts in the compact modeling field together, as well as obtain feedback from technology developers, circuit designers, and CAD/EDA tool developers and vendors.
